Merge pull request #461 from mhaskel/boo_inheritance
[puppet-modules/puppetlabs-apt.git] / manifests / conf.pp
index 3c4cb1975cb3551a1a642f2155111e0932a118e2..28502052814b73a238d7fc6704a05ae70811cd47 100644 (file)
@@ -1,18 +1,11 @@
 define apt::conf (
   $content,
   $ensure   = present,
-  $priority = '50'
+  $priority = '50',
 ) {
-
-  include apt::params
-
-  $apt_conf_d = $apt::params::apt_conf_d
-
-  file { "${apt_conf_d}/${priority}${name}":
-    ensure  => $ensure,
-    content => $content,
-    owner   => root,
-    group   => root,
-    mode    => '0644',
+  apt::setting { "conf-${name}":
+    ensure   => $ensure,
+    priority => $priority,
+    content  => template('apt/_header.erb', 'apt/conf.erb'),
   }
 }